    Quote Originally Posted by Jazz_North View Post
    I am also not quite sure what you are asking for.

    1) If you are looking for OCD to write the reference # to some field in your flac file, then that isn't what OCD does. It doesn't write anything to the music file itself.

    2) If you want to know what flac fields OCD reads and what OCD field it puts particular flac data in, then someone can answer that (but not me, I'm afraid). I would note that the copy facility in OCD (Tools > Advanced) allows you to copy data from one OCD field to another.
    Once again, I apologize for not being clear. I understand that OCD's main purpose in life is not tag editing. As you point out however, it does have the ability to copy data from one field to another. Perhaps I misunderstood the function of that facility in thinking the object field was an actual tag? Are you saying that OCD will only write to one of it's own database fields?

    Jazz_North is correct - OrangeCD does not update FLAC tags. Whatever changes you make, they will stay in OrangeCD database and will not propagate to FLAC tags (as of today).

    You need to use other software to edit FLAC tags.
